> The old API used to notify you when the object was no longer strongly 
> referenced. The new API notifies you when the object is no longer alive.
>
> The CL you're pointing to does not affect that behavior - afaik node 
> doesn't use these gc callbacks, and node-weak certainly does not.
>
> The new API has two callbacks:
>
> the first pass callback comes in after the object was GC'd. At this point, 
> there might be multiple persistent handles in the system pointing at GC'd 
> objects, so it's very unsafe to dereference them. The first pass callback 
> should only clear the persistent handle it was registered for and then 
> return to V8.
>
> If additional work needs to be done, such as triggering something or 
> cleaning up C++ side code, a second pass callback can be registered. The 
> second pass callback is called at some point after all first pass callbacks 
> where executed and it's safe again to dereference any persistent handle 
> still alive. the second pass callback might very well get invoked after 
> further JS execution happened.

>>> ok, so the update to NAN 2.0 broke the node-weak module. Using the 
>>> kParameter weakness type means that the weak callback will come after the 
>>> object was already GC'd, and it's no longer safe to access the object in 
>>> the callback.
>>>
>>> In fact, the requirement for the callback is that it doesn't invoke any 
>>> function in the VM but resets the persistent handle. If you need to do any 
>>> post-processing, you can register a second-pass callback that will be 
>>> invoked later when it's again safe to call into v8.
>>>
>>> If you require the old behavior of getting a pointer to object before it 
>>> dies, you have to rely on the deprecated SetWeak methods (I guess we should 
>>> consider undeprecating it...)

>>>>>>>>> > we (Microsoft VS Code team) are tracking down a very weird 
>>>>>>>>> native crash in
>>>>>>>>> > our use of node.js (5.10.0, V8 46) that only ever shows up since 
>>>>>>>>> we updated
>>>>>>>>> > from node.js 4.x (V8 45). It seems that changes (around the 
>>>>>>>>> Garbace
>>>>>>>>> > Collector?) in V8 46 have an impact to the crash.
>>>>>>>>> >
>>>>>>>>> > Specifically, we are using the node-weak module
>>>>>>>>> > (https://github.com/TooTallNate/node-weak) to be able to get 
>>>>>>>>> weak references
>>>>>>>>> > onto JavaScript objects. This used to work relatively good in 
>>>>>>>>> node.js 4.x,
>>>>>>>>> > but with node.js 5.x we suddenly get the entire node.js program 
>>>>>>>>> to terminate
>>>>>>>>> > with a fatal crash.
>>>>>>>>> >
>>>>>>>>> > Today we were finally able to track the location of where the 
>>>>>>>>> crash
>>>>>>>>> > originates and it seems to happen when our application simply 
>>>>>>>>> calls into a
>>>>>>>>> > property of the object that is weakly referenced. This call at 
>>>>>>>>> one point
>>>>>>>>> > reaches the following assertion:
>>>>>>>>> >
>>>>>>>>> > void Object::VerifyApiCallResultType() {
>>>>>>>>> > #if DEBUG
>>>>>>>>> >   if (!(IsSmi() || IsString() || IsSymbol() || IsSpecObject() ||
>>>>>>>>> >         IsHeapNumber() || IsSimd128Value() || IsUndefined() || 
>>>>>>>>> IsTrue() ||
>>>>>>>>> >         IsFalse() || IsNull())) {
>>>>>>>>> >     FATAL("API call returned invalid object");
>>>>>>>>> >   }
>>>>>>>>> > #endif  // DEBUG
>>>>>>>>> > }
>>>>>>>>> >
>>>>>>>>> >
>>>>>>>>> > The process terminates from the FATAL call, as none of the 
>>>>>>>>> previous checks
>>>>>>>>> > in this method hold.
>>>>>>>>> >
>>>>>>>>> >
>>>>>>>>> > Now, the interesting question is: How would it be possible to 
>>>>>>>>> have a JS
>>>>>>>>> > object where calling properties on it would fail in such a fatal 
>>>>>>>>> way? It
>>>>>>>>> > seems to us that the object we are calling a property on is a 
>>>>>>>>> pointer to a
>>>>>>>>> > location in memory where no V8 object exists anymore. It almost 
>>>>>>>>> seems that
>>>>>>>>> > the object was garbage collected (or moved to another address?) 
>>>>>>>>> without the
>>>>>>>>> > JS side (or more specifically the node-weak side) getting to 
>>>>>>>>> know.
>>>>>>>>> >
>>>>>>>>> >
>>>>>>>>> > Since this only reproduces with using node-weak, it seems very 
>>>>>>>>> likely that
>>>>>>>>> > there is an issue with either node-weak or NAN. In fact, 
>>>>>>>>> node-weak is
>>>>>>>>> > calling into SetWeak()
>>>>>>>>> > (
>>>>>>>>> https://github.com/TooTallNate/node-weak/blob/master/src/weakref.cc#L174
>>>>>>>>> )
>>>>>>>>> > and relies on the fact that the callback passed in is triggered 
>>>>>>>>> and maybe
>>>>>>>>> > this callback is not triggered anymore in a sync fashion but 
>>>>>>>>> rather async?
>>>>>>>>> >
>>>>>>>>> >
>>>>>>>>> > I would appreciate some pointers if there is something that 
>>>>>>>>> could have
>>>>>>>>> > probably changed in V8 46 that could have an impact on this.
